Have YOU heard that the Chicago River turns green using a secret formula known to only 6 people? Stay tuned…The Chicago River's famous green dye for St. Patrick's Day began accidentally in 1961. City pollution-control workers used green dye to trace illegal sewage discharges when Stephen Bailey, a St. Patrick's Day Parade organizer, noticed a colleague's overalls stained green. This sparked the idea to dye the entire river! The original dye lasted for weeks, but today they use a secret vegetable-based formula known to only 6 people that breaks down in 24-48 hours. Did you know today is National Freeze Pop Day? That's right! March 6th is when we celebrate those icy treats that leave your hands sticky and your tongue colorfully stained! The first freeze pop was accidentally created in 1905 when soda-maker Frank Epperson left a mixture of powdered soda and water with a stirring stick in it on his porch overnight. In the morning, he found it frozen solid - creating what he called the "Epsicle." Later renamed the Popsicle, these frozen treats eventually evolved into the tubes of flavored ice we know today. Have YOU heard about the opera that caused a riot in Rome? But first...On February 20, 1816, Gioachino Rossini's opera "The Barber of Seville" premiered in Rome. The debut was a disaster, with audiences hissing and jeering, leading to an on-stage commotion. However, after this rocky start, the opera became one of the most beloved comic operas of all time.
